免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发项目总结范文

APP开发项目总结

一、项目背景

随着智能手机的普及和移动互联网的快速发展,APP应用的需求越来越大。本项目旨在开发一款功能丰富、用户友好的APP应用,满足用户的各种需求。

二、项目目标

1. 提供便捷的用户界面,使用户能够快速、方便地使用APP。

2. 实现多种功能模块,包括社交、购物、娱乐等,满足用户不同的需求。

3. 保证APP的稳定性和安全性,确保用户的信息不被泄露。

三、项目流程

1. 需求分析:与客户进行沟通,了解用户的需求和期望,确定APP的功能和设计要求。

2. 原型设计:根据需求分析的结果,进行APP界面的设计和交互流程的规划,制作原型图。

3. 开发环境搭建:选择合适的开发工具和技术框架,搭建开发环境。

4. 数据库设计:设计合理的数据库结构,确保数据的完整性和一致性。

5. 功能开发:根据需求,逐步开发各个模块的功能,包括用户登录、数据展示、数据提交等。

6. 测试与修复:进行功能测试和兼容性测试,修复可能存在的bug和问题。

7. 上线发布:将APP打包成安装包,提交到应用商店进行审核,通过后上线发布。

四、技术要点

1. 前端开发:使用HTML、CSS、JavaScript等技术,实现APP的界面和交互效果。

2. 后端开发:使用Java、Python等后端语言,实现APP的业务逻辑和数据处理。

3. 数据库:使用MySQL、MongoDB等数据库管理系统,存储和管理数据。

4. 安全性:使用HTTPS协议进行数据传输加密,采用密码加密算法对用户密码进行保护。

5. 性能优化:对APP进行性能优化,包括减少网络请求、缓存数据、减少页面加载时间等。

五、项目收获

1. 学习了APP开发的整个流程,包括需求分析、原型设计、开发环境搭建、功能开发、测试与修复、上线发布等。

2. 掌握了前端和后端开发的技术,包括HTML、CSS、JavaScript、Java、Python等。

3. 提高了沟通和协作能力,与团队成员密切合作,共同完成项目。

4. 增加了解决问题的能力,遇到问题时能够及时分析和解决。

六、项目总结

通过这个APP开发项目,我深刻认识到了APP开发的重要性和挑战性。在项目中,我不仅学到了许多开发技术和知识,还提高了自己的解决问题的能力和团队合作能力。在未来的工作中,我将继续努力学习,不断提升自己的技术水平,为用户提供更好的APP应用。


相关知识:
如何做好社区app开发平台
社区app开发平台是一个为社区提供服务的应用程序,它可以帮助用户创建自己的社区,管理社区成员和内容,并提供丰富的功能和服务,如社交、交易、娱乐等。在社交网络的时代,社区app开发平台已经成为了一个非常重要的应用程序类型。那么如何做好社区app开发平台呢?下
2024-01-10
app开发软件工具排名
在如今的移动互联网时代,手机应用程序(App)已经成为人们日常生活的重要组成部分。而要开发一款优秀的App,选择合适的开发软件工具是非常重要的。本文将介绍一些常用的App开发软件工具,并对其原理和特点进行详细介绍。1. Android StudioAndr
2023-06-29
app开发语音包成本怎么算
在进行App开发时,如果需要添加语音包功能,需要考虑到语音包的成本。语音包成本的计算可以从以下几个方面进行考虑:1. 语音包录制成本: 首先,需要考虑到语音包的录制成本。录制语音包需要聘请专业的配音演员,他们会根据需求进行录音,并进行后期制作和编辑。录
2023-06-29
app开发商务网
App开发商务网是一个专注于提供移动应用开发相关知识和资源的网站。在这个移动互联网时代,移动应用已经成为人们生活中不可或缺的一部分。而App开发商务网的目标就是帮助那些对移动应用开发感兴趣的人们,提供全面的教程和资源,让他们能够轻松入门,并在开发过程中获得
2023-06-29
app开发出租
App开发出租是一种将App软件开发过程中的各个环节分割成模块化的小功能,然后将这些功能出租给客户的商业模式。客户可以根据自己的需求选择适合的功能模块,按需付费,从而降低开发成本、时间和风险。这种模式适用于初创企业、中小企业和个人开发者。一、原理App开发
2023-06-29
app开发会存在什么风险
随着移动互联网的快速发展和普及,移动应用程序的开发已经成为众多企业和开发者的普遍选择。但是在开发移动应用程序时,也会面临许多潜在的风险和挑战。本文将从技术、安全和商业等角度,探讨应用程序开发可能存在的一些风险。一、技术风险技术风险通常涉及到应用程序的设计、
2023-06-29